Highlights of 3M™ Fluorinert™ Electronic Liquid FC-40

3M™ Fluorinert™ Electronic Liquid FC-40 is a clear, colorless, thermally stable, fully-fluorinated liquid ideal for use in many single-phase heat transfer applications in the semiconductor manufacturing industry. Its liquid range (-57°C to 165°C) makes it ideal for a variety of applications such as etchers, ion implanters, testers and others. Other uses include heat transfer for data centers, high performance computing, power electronics and aviation electronics. Fluorinert liquid FC-40 is also used for electronics testing. Because Fluorinert liquid FC-40 is primarily a single compound, its composition will not shift or fractionate with time. This keeps fluid loss to a minimum enabling transport properties to remain unchanged.

Technical Physical Properties of 3M™ Fluorinert™ Electronic Liquid FC-40

Properties 3M™ Fluorinert™ Electronic Liquid FC-40
Appearance Clear, colorless
Average Molecular Weight 650 (g/mol)
Boiling Point (@ 1 atm) 165 °C (329°F)
Pour Point -57 °C (-70.6°F)
Calculated Critical Temperature 270 (°C)
Calculated Critical Pressure 1.18 x 106 (pa)
Vapor Pressure 287 (pa)

Latent Heat of Vaporization (at normal boiling point)

69 (J/g)
Liquid Density 1855 (kg/m3 )
Kinematic Viscosity 2.2 (cSt)
Absolute Viscosity 4.1 (cP)
Liquid Specific Heat 1100 (J kg-1 °C-1 )
Liquid Thermal Conductivity 0.065 (W m-1 °C-1 )
Coefficient of Expansion 0.0012 (°C-1 )
Surface Tension 16 (dynes/cm)
Refractive Index 1.29
Ozone Depletion Potential 0
Flash Point None
Dielectric Strength (0.1" gap) 46 (kV)
Dielectric Constant (@ 1 kHz) 1.9
Electrical Resistivity (ASTM D-257) 4.0 x 1015 (ohm cm)

Features of 3M™ Fluorinert™ Electronic Liquid FC-40

• Designed as a dielectric heat transfer fluid for cooling and thermal management of electronic and electrical systems

• Excellent electrical insulation properties with high dielectric strength, allowing safe direct contact with energized components

• High boiling point (~155°C) suitable for single-phase cooling and high-temperature applications

• Chemically and thermally stable, resistant to oxidation and degradation over long operating periods

• Low surface tension enables effective wetting of complex geometries and tight electronic assemblies

• Moderate viscosity supports efficient circulation and reliable heat transfer performance

• Non-flammable and non-corrosive, ensuring safe operation in sensitive environments

• Leaves no residue after evaporation, ideal for clean processes and contamination-sensitive applications

• Compatible with a wide range of materials including metals, plastics, and elastomers

• Low toxicity and inert behavior, suitable for controlled industrial environments

• Narrow boiling range (single-component fluid) ensures consistent thermophysical properties over time

Applications of 3M™ Fluorinert™ Electronic Liquid FC-40

Helps provide:

• Effective heat dissipation in high-power electronics and systems with high heat flux

• Reliable cooling for data centers, servers, and high-performance computing (HPC) systems

• Stable thermal management for semiconductor manufacturing equipment and precision processes

• Consistent temperature control in electronics testing, burn-in, and thermal cycling

• Safe cooling solution for telecommunications and industrial electronic equipment

Can serve as:

• A dielectric fluid for single-phase immersion cooling systems

• A heat transfer medium in recirculating cooling loops and closed thermal systems

• A cooling and insulating fluid for power electronics, transformers, and high-voltage devices
